    The Senior Manager, HAE Field Training and Effectiveness Lead will lead strategy, design, development, approval, execution, delivery, and evaluation of product training, and selling skills.

    This role will serve as a subject matter expert for the disease and product assigned and requires strong understanding of adult learning principles, training facilitation, content creation, and learning platforms.

    This role will partner closely with commercial operations, sales, market access, and marketing teams to translate brand and business strategy into an engaging and motivating learning curriculum aiming to build a best in industry customer facing team that communicates with knowledge, and confidence and builds Intellia’s credibility with various external stakeholders.

    Duties/Responsibilities

    • Lead the development and execution of initial launch and ongoing training curriculum, materials, and resources by collaborating closely with marketing, market access, medical, sales leadership team, regulatory and compliance.
    • Partner with marketing, sales, and/or vendor to deliver effective field training plans and the development of sales training materials.
    • Serves as primary training lead in the areas of selling skills, business skills, coaching, and sales training certification.
    • Partner closely with sales leadership in the development of first line sales leadership/coaching curriculum.
    • Partner closely with analytics and sales operations in the development of training to enhance sales force business skills.
    • Partner with HR to establish appropriate learning paths within LMS system and development of associated content.
    • Partner with IT and HR to establish the filed onboarding process.
    • Lead the search, development, implementation and serve as the internal subject matter expert for an Engagement Model.
    • Lead the delivery of product training content via new hire training, on-going training, and launch meetings.
    • Collaborate and manage effectively outside training agency partners.
    • Manage assigned budget.

    What We Do

    Intellia Therapeutics is a leading genome editing company whose mission is to develop potentially curative gene editing treatments that can positively transform the lives of people living with severe and life-threatening diseases.

    We are focused on the development of proprietary therapeutics using a recently developed biological tool known as the CRISPR/Cas9 system. The promise of the CRISPR/Cas9 system is the driving force behind the creation of Intellia. Our founders have a shared belief that the CRISPR/Cas9 technology has the potential to transform medicine by permanently editing disease-associated genes in the human body with a single treatment course. This technology offers the potential for us to develop curative therapeutic options for patients with chronic diseases by addressing the underlying cause of the disease.
